REGULATORY TEXT:   47-02-09 CULVER: (Was Mandatory Note 2 of AD-778-2.) Applies to Models V and V2 Aircraft Serial Numbers V-1 to V-150 Inclusive.

Compliance required prior to April 1, 1947.

Replace the brazed cabin heater valve box mounted on the firewall with a similar welded valve box which has fire resistant properties equivalent to the firewall.

(Culver Service Bulletin No. 7 covers this same subject.)
